Cemetery notes and/or description: The Fort Steele Cemetery is part of the Fort Fred Steele Historic Site which is about 12 miles east of Rawlins. It's a little over a mile north of the I-80 Fort Steele Rest Area. There are 83 burials listed on a paper document posted on a wooden marker. They were posted by C. Dan Brownell, Superintendent of the Fort Steele Historic Site in 1998.
Some of the bodies have been reinterred at the Fort McPherson National Cemetery in Wisconsin in 1892: Graves 1-19, 21-29, 32-35, 40-41, 47-49, 52, 54-55, 59, 65-67, 70-71, 73, 80.
The following bodies remain: Graves 20, 30-31, 36-39, 42-46, 50-51, 53, 56-58, 60-64, 68-69, 72, 74-79, 81-83. See further details about the cemetery in the bio of Joseph Dubacee. |
